Evelyn bloom can get big at 5" across. Behind salmon is Sweet Mademoiselle, beige is Princess Charlene de Monaco. My Evelyn is 12th-year own root from Chamblee's Nursery in Texas, always healthy NO RMV. Scent is sweet peaches and floral (similar to Nahema). I can close my eyes and identify it just by its amazing scent.

Sweet M. is very big as 3rd year own root in the fall at 6 feet by 3 feet wide, in my zone 5a. The small yellow bush in front of the pic. is Moonlight Romantica (slower repeat). Sweet M. is a CONTINOUS BLOOMER but it needs space and high calcium & potassium for its zillion petals.

The Squire bloom has many petals, and can get big at 3.5", but NOT as big as the Dark Lady at 4" across. Blooms last 2 weeks on the bush, and 1 week in the vase. The Squire is heat and drought tolerant. Scent is spicy good with alkaline pH tap water, but gone with acidic rain.

Annie makes good cut blooms, lasting 4 days in the vase. One cluster can perfume the entire room with its wonderful lilac and musk scent. The scent is calming like sniffing lavender essence before bedtime. Annie is my top 10 favorite scents among 150+ fragrant own root roses.

8th-year OWN ROOT The Squire is compact & upright bush. NO weak necks, can take high heat at 100 F and blooms last one week in the vase. Scent is best with alkaline tap water, but gone with acidic rain. Bush size is 1.5' x 1.5' in my zone 5a. Very winter-hardy and drought-tolerant. It requires the least water among my 34 Austin varieties.

OWN-ROOT Annie L. M. survives 3 winters OUTSIDE in my zone 5a. It got eaten down to the crown by rabbits in July, so I put in a pot, and it quickly grow. As 4th-year own root it's small & compact for a pot, only 1' x 1' after winter-killed to less than 3" in May. My winter is harsh at -20 F below zero, but Annie survived outside for 3 winters in my rock-hard clay.

My own-root The Squire can take high heat at 100 F, blooms last 1 week in the vase, and the scent is spicy good at alkaline pH. The Squire is even more compact than the Dark Lady at 1.5' x 1.5 as 8th-year own root. Normal color is much darker red, my pic is lighter red due to liming. The Squire prefers alkaline tap water and booms more than The Dark lady in hot & dry.

Augusta has 10 buds after 4 months purchase as band-size own root from LongAgoRoses. It's a constant bloomer and needs high calcium & potassium for zillion petals. Scent is strong & fruity with notes similar to Munstead Wood.
